The duration of the IHM Chennai BSc HHA is a three years. This UG-level programme is divided into six semesters. The subjects vary for each of the semester. Candidates have to clear each semester with the minimum required marks to get degree at the end of the course. Candidates completing the UG programme within the maximum allowed duration are awarded a degree by the institute.

Both AMU and JNU provide full-time BSc programme in various specialisations. To help students decide which among the two is a better option for pursuing a BSc, the following observations have been drawn from the BSc student reviews available on Shiksha.com:
| AMU Reviews | JNU Reviews |
|---|---|
| Overall Rating - 4.3/5 | Overall Rating - 4.6/5 |
| Recruitng companies include Wipro, Isro, Drdo, PW, TCS, etc. | Recruitng companies include Kalash, Kaveri Seeds, Taj, Oberoi, etc. |
| Infrastructural facilities include shops, gyms, libraries, a swimming pool, and a sports club. Buildings are old but spacious | Infrastructural facilities include well-equipped classrooms & labs, library, medical facility and sports facilities |
| Faculty members were described as educated, highly knowledgeable, and very helpful | Faculty members were described as experienced, motivating and knowledgeable |
Both the universities have received great reviews from students. Final decision must primarily be made by students depending upon their choice of specialisation as the universities offer different specialisations for a BSc.

For admission to the IHM Chennai BSc HHA course, the aspirant should be a Class 12 or equivalent exam pass. Aspirants should have studied English as one of the subjects in the qualifying exam. Moreover, there is no maximum age
limit for applying in this course. Further, it is also crucial that the aspirants hold the relevant documents during form filling and admission confirmation. These documents are required as proof of eligibility. Eligible students can apply for the course by completing the application formalities.

AMU BSc admission process begins with applying for the entrance exam. The university conducts AMU entrance exam (AMU EE) to admit students to its BSc programme. The AMU EE dates vary from year to year. In 2024, the application process strated in March and continued till the thrid week of April. Admission to some BSc courses at AMU is based on CUET UG scores. Hence, candidates seeking admission to these courses must apply for the CUET UG exam before the application deadline. The application process for the exam typically begins in February.

In the IHM Chennai BSc first two semesters, a total of 14 subjects are taught to the students. These subjects are around the stream of Hospitality and Hotel Administration. Mentioned below are the IHM Chennai BSc curriculum subjects included in the first two semesters:
- Foundation Course in Food Production - I and II
- Foundation Course in Food and Beverage Service - I and II
- Foundation Course in Front Office - I and II
- Foundation Course in Accomodation Operations - I and II
- Application of Computers
- Hotel Engineering
- Nutrition
- Accounting (II semesters)
- Communication (II semesters)

AMU has a total seat intake of 1509 for BSc admission at Aligarh Muslim University. The available seat intake is taken from the official website of the university and is subject to change; hence, it might vary. This is the total intake for BSc, which is further distributed to the different BSc specialisations offered at AMU. The university also reserves seats for internal students, PWD, NRI and outstanding sportspersons.

Aligarh Muslim University has a variety of donor scholarships available for the students enrolled in various UG and PG-level programmes. These scholarships differ in the scholarship amount and eligibility requirements. Some of the scholarships specifically available for BSc students at the university are listed below:
- Dr Mohd Farooq Scholarship
- Zubaida Begum and Anwar Husain Memorial Scholarship
- Hameeduddin Khan Scholarship
- Prof. Israr Husain Memorial Scholarship
- Nurul Hasan Scholarship
- Dr. Ahmad Waseem Undergraduate Awards In Biochemistry
